How to use this calculator

  1. Enter current material and fixture estimates.
  2. Add labor quotes and permit or design fees.
  3. Set a contingency rate appropriate to uncertainty.
  4. Enter available funds to reveal the gap or surplus.

Formula

Base subtotal = materials + labor + fees. Total budget = subtotal × (1 + contingency rate).

What the result means

The main result is the planned all-in bathroom remodel budget before financing costs. The gap shows whether available cash covers it.

Quotes may exclude tax, delivery, disposal, structural repairs, or temporary facilities; add those amounts to the most suitable field.

Example calculation

With $7,200.00 materials, $5,550.00 labor, $750.00 fees, and 12% contingency, the planned total is $15,120.00.

Tips for better results

  • Measure the room twice and keep a written takeoff before ordering.
  • Separate must-have work from upgrades so scope cuts are easier.
  • Confirm whether quotes include delivery, disposal, permits, and tax.
  • Keep a contingency for concealed damage discovered after demolition.

Frequently asked questions

What belongs in a bathroom remodel material budget?

Include installed finishes, fixtures, cabinetry or vanities, hardware, and required consumables.

Is contingency applied to every cost?

This calculator applies it to materials, labor, and fees together for a simple planning reserve.

Should financing interest be included?

No. Add financing costs separately because timing and loan terms vary.

What if my available budget is lower than the result?

Use the displayed gap to prioritize scope reductions, phase work, or seek revised quotes.

Does this estimate include resale value?

No. It is a project budget, not a return-on-investment estimate.
